Emergency Management: Planning and Responding to Flood Events / 3-5-25 / Virtual

March 5 @ 9:00 am - 12:00 pm

$80.00

During a flood, clear communication and coordinated action are crucial. We will explore how to convey information efficiently, work with relevant agencies, and ensure timely responses to mitigate the impact of floods. Being prepared is half the battle. We will explore available resources for preparedness, response, and recovery.

Emergency action plans (EAPs) are essential documents that outline specific steps to take during emergencies. We will delve into the key components of EAPs, and Mutual aid agreements. We will discuss when and how to access and update these agreements, as they play a vital role in disaster response.

After the flood subsides, there is still work to be done and we will look at resources available post-flood.

At the end of the course, you can expect to be able to:

  • Identify the Roles and Responsibilities of municipal staff and employees during a flood event.
  • Plan for effective communication, coordination, and action during a flood event.
  • List your municipality’s key components of emergency action plans and mutual aid agreements and know when and how to access and update these documents
  • Identify available resources for flood preparedness, response, and recovery, including funding and federal assistance
